More about Penny:
Penny is a friendly, affectionate and energetic young dog with a fun-loving personality. She enjoys meeting new people and is always happy to make new friends. She can be vocal if she hears unfamiliar noises or people she can't see, making her an alert companion around the home.
She loves toys, particularly balls, and is always eager for a game. She has an enthusiastic approach to play and enjoys any opportunity to burn off some energy.
Penny is toilet trained, crate trained, confidently uses a dog door and knows her basic obedience commands. She enjoys going for walks, travels well in the car and loves spending time with her people. She is a very affectionate dog who enjoys cuddles and being included in family life.
As an excitable and physically strong dog, Penny can become bouncy when she's happy and would be best suited to a home with older children who won't be accidentally knocked over during her enthusiastic greetings.
Penny is social with other dogs and particularly enjoys the company of dogs similar in size and energy level. She can become over-excited when meeting smaller dogs, so calm, gradual introductions are recommended.
Penny does not cope well with being left alone for extended periods and can become destructive if bored or anxious. For this reason, she would be best suited to a home where someone works from home, has a flexible schedule, or can provide her with plenty of companionship and enrichment throughout the day while continuing to build her confidence with short periods of alone time.
Penny has not been tested with cats.
